The physical layer defines the mechanical, electrical, and timing interfaces to transport a raw bit stream from one machine to another. It uses various physical media like guided media such as copper wire and fiber optics, and unguided media such as radio and lasers through the air. Common media include magnetic tape, twisted pair copper wires, coaxial cable, and fiber optics which uses glass fibers to transmit pulses of light for digital data transmission.
